Tuition & Fees
Disclaimer:
Tuition and Fees for the Largest Programs Offered
The table below details the programs offered with the highest student enrollment. The details include tuition, fees, contact/credit hours, and the average time it takes for students to complete each program.
| Tuition and Fees | Avg Program Completion | |
|---|---|---|
| Auto Mechanics Technology 1,260 Contact Hours | $20,100 | 14 Months |
| Electrician 900 Contact Hours | $15,250 | 10 Months |
| Medical Assistant 900 Contact Hours | $13,750 | 10 Months |
| Medical Assistant 960 Contact Hours | $13,750 | 10 Months |

Federal Loans - Student Repayment Default Rates
This table shows the number and percentage of students who received federal student loans but had problems paying them back. A high default rate may represent a lack of quality instruction or a poor hiring climate for graduates of a school.
| 2009 | 2008 | 2007 |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Default Rate (%) | 12.3% | 26.8% | 27.4% |
| Number in Default | 129 | 271 | 403 |
| Number in Repayment | 1,046 | 1,008 | 1,468 |
